天然气库存数据深度分析与预测模型构建是一个复杂的过程,涉及数据采集、处理、分析和建模等多个步骤。以下是构建此类模型的一般步骤:
1. 数据收集
- 历史数据:收集过去几年的天然气库存数据,包括日库存量、月库存量和年库存量等。
- 市场数据:收集与天然气价格、产量、消费量等相关的市场数据,这些数据可能来自政府统计部门、能源机构或市场研究报告。
- 环境因素:考虑季节性变化、节假日、天气变化等因素对天然气库存的影响。
2. 数据预处理
- 清洗数据:去除异常值、填补缺失值、标准化数据格式等。
- 特征工程:根据业务需求提取有用的特征,如季节变化、节假日前后的库存变动等。
- 数据转换:将时间序列数据转换为适合机器学习模型的格式,如归一化或标准化。
3. 数据分析
- 描述性统计分析:计算平均值、中位数、标准差等统计指标,了解数据的分布情况。
- 趋势分析:通过绘制时间序列图,分析天然气库存随时间的变化趋势。
- 相关性分析:分析不同变量之间的相关性,找出影响天然气库存的关键因素。
4. 模型选择与训练
- 选择模型:根据问题的性质选择合适的机器学习算法,如线性回归、决策树、随机森林、支持向量机等。
- 特征选择:使用特征选择方法(如递归特征消除、卡方检验等)来提高模型性能。
- 模型训练与验证:使用部分数据集进行模型训练,然后使用剩余数据集进行验证和测试。
5. 模型评估与优化
- 交叉验证:使用交叉验证技术评估模型的泛化能力。
- 性能指标:评估模型的性能,常用的指标有准确率、召回率、F1分数等。
- 参数调优:根据模型评估结果调整模型参数,以提高预测精度。
6. 模型部署与监控
- 部署模型:将训练好的模型部署到生产环境中,实现实时库存预测。
- 监控与维护:定期检查模型的准确性和稳定性,必要时进行模型更新和优化。
7. 实际应用与反馈
- 应用模型:将预测模型应用于实际运营中,如调度天然气供应、制定销售策略等。
- 反馈与改进:根据实际应用效果和用户反馈,不断调整和优化模型。
总之,通过以上步骤,可以构建一个有效的天然气库存数据深度分析与预测模型,为天然气公司的运营管理提供支持。